"There's also D&D, on 121.5. They're not just there for emergencies. Indeed, given that they would untimately been invovled if Shoreham had started overdue action on Gengis, they'd probably appreciate the call to let Shoreham know."

Absolutely NOT! Do NOT under ANY circumstances make such a call on 121.5 unless urgency or distress dictates otherwise. The information should have been relayed back to Shoreham via landline -and it was hardly critical in any case.

I use the radio when I need to and obtain the class of service appropriate. If I'm going within a few miles of an aerodrome, I'd probably give that aerodrome a call, however.

The Golf Alfa Good Mornings who clutter up the RT with non-essential RT yak (often including their life history) are irritating beyond belief for both pilots and controllers alike!

Always ask yourself whether your actually NEED to make that call!
